Bonjour,
Il m'est souvent arrivé d'avoir besoin de personnaliser des procédés, des composants ou familles de bibliothèques Missler.
Comme le préconise le support, on passe par le copier / coller puis on modifie comme on le souhaite.
-On perd la traduction française,pas trop gênant
-On ne profitera plus des futures mise à jour de bibliothèques car on utilise celle que l'on a créée à la place.
-C'est assez long à mettre en œuvre.
Serait-il possible de créer un nouveau type de fichier, du genre fichier pilote?
Ce fichier pilote serait associé à un procédé ou une famille ou autre et serait capable de le piloter au moment de son utilisation.
Ex: Sur le procédé de la pose d'une vis, si les paramètres par défaut ne nous conviennent pas, plutôt que de créer nous même un nouveau procédé, on créer un fichier pilote qui contient toutes les valeurs de jeux ou de sur-longueur qui nous intéressent.
Ou encore plus simple, serait-il possible de créer une coche valeur par défaut?
On rentre les pilotes qui nous intéressent, on coche la case, à la prochaine utilisation du procédé les valeurs sont encore là.
De cette façon les bibliothèques TopSolid restent vérrouillées mais personnalisable.
Faisable?
Bibliothèque personnalisable
- ClZ-DG
- Capitaine
- Messages : 294
- Enregistré le : 25 févr. 2016, 11:29
- Version TopSolid : 7.7
- Module TopSolid : TopSolid'Mold
Bibliothèque personnalisable
Vous n’avez pas les permissions nécessaires pour voir les fichiers joints à ce message.
- JuP
- Général de brigade
- Messages : 6897
- Enregistré le : 18 févr. 2013, 10:26
- Version TopSolid : 7.17
- Module TopSolid : TopSolid'Steel
- Localisation : Lyon (France)
Re: Bibliothèque personnalisable
Bonjour,
Je pense que le plus simple et plus compréhensible pour tous ça serait de faire la même chose avec le procédé que ce qui a été fait avec les familles: la dérivation !
Là on récupère les traductions et ainsi que le lien avec nos évolutions.
Concernant les coches il y a déjà cette option, si tu ne mets rien c'est la valeur par défaut, si tu mets quelque chose là on prend la valeur inscrite.
Pour aller plus loin, tu as des engrenages en bas qui permet de piloter à l'étage N+1 un pilote optionnel...
Bon aller et vu que je suis lancé en 7.11 pour info on a rajouté les contraintes sur paramètres, on pourra définir des limites, un pas, gérer des arrondis très particuliers etc
Je pense que le plus simple et plus compréhensible pour tous ça serait de faire la même chose avec le procédé que ce qui a été fait avec les familles: la dérivation !
Là on récupère les traductions et ainsi que le lien avec nos évolutions.
Concernant les coches il y a déjà cette option, si tu ne mets rien c'est la valeur par défaut, si tu mets quelque chose là on prend la valeur inscrite.
Pour aller plus loin, tu as des engrenages en bas qui permet de piloter à l'étage N+1 un pilote optionnel...
Bon aller et vu que je suis lancé en 7.11 pour info on a rajouté les contraintes sur paramètres, on pourra définir des limites, un pas, gérer des arrondis très particuliers etc
Modifié en dernier par JuP le 07 nov. 2016, 14:33, modifié 1 fois.
Julien POIROT
Responsable produit TopSolid'Steel
Youtube (tuto etc)
GrabCad
Groupe Facebook TopSolid'Steel
Postez ici vos idées!:
TopSolid'Steel
TopSolid'Design
Responsable produit TopSolid'Steel
Youtube (tuto etc)
GrabCad
Groupe Facebook TopSolid'Steel
Postez ici vos idées!:
TopSolid'Steel
TopSolid'Design
- ClZ-DG
- Capitaine
- Messages : 294
- Enregistré le : 25 févr. 2016, 11:29
- Version TopSolid : 7.7
- Module TopSolid : TopSolid'Mold
Re: Bibliothèque personnalisable
Bonjour,
Merci pour ta réponse.
Dériver une famille ok, mais ce que je cherche à faire, c'est de choisir les valeurs par défaut lors de la pose d'un composant, ça ne marche pas non plus pour les familles.
Pour ne citer qu'un exemple (mais c'est applicable à beaucoup de fonctions, même non mold ):
Lors de la pose d'un éjecteur, dans l'encart positionnement, la valeur de la ligne décalage est vide et sa valeur par défaut vaut r (qui dépend de l’éjecteur)
Quand je pose un éjecteur je met TOUJOURS cette valeur à 0.
Pour que ce soit automatique j'ai été obligé de copier / coller la famille et le générique pour modifier cette valeur par défaut, maintenant je me sers de cette famille modifiée.
ça fonctionne mais on a tous les problèmes cités dans mon premier post.
Merci pour ta réponse.
Dériver une famille ok, mais ce que je cherche à faire, c'est de choisir les valeurs par défaut lors de la pose d'un composant, ça ne marche pas non plus pour les familles.
je ne vois pas, il n'y pas de coche permettant de retenir la nouvelle valeur comme valeur par défaut, ce qui serait intéressant c'est de pouvoir modifier facilement les valeurs par défaut.Concernant les coches il y a déjà cette option, si tu ne met rien c'est la valeur par défaut, si met quelque chose là on prend la valeur inscrite.
Pour ne citer qu'un exemple (mais c'est applicable à beaucoup de fonctions, même non mold ):
Lors de la pose d'un éjecteur, dans l'encart positionnement, la valeur de la ligne décalage est vide et sa valeur par défaut vaut r (qui dépend de l’éjecteur)
Quand je pose un éjecteur je met TOUJOURS cette valeur à 0.
Pour que ce soit automatique j'ai été obligé de copier / coller la famille et le générique pour modifier cette valeur par défaut, maintenant je me sers de cette famille modifiée.
ça fonctionne mais on a tous les problèmes cités dans mon premier post.
ça risque de bien serviren 7.11 pour info on a rajouté les contraintes sur paramètres